A simple and straightforward Dockerized monerod built from source and exposing standard ports.
I will always release the latest Monero version under the latest tag as well as the version number tag (i.e. v0.18.0.0).
latest: The latest tagged version of Monero from https://github.com/monero-project/monero/tags, built on an Alpine base image
vx.xx.x.x: The version corresponding with the tagged version from https://github.com/monero-project/monero/tags, built on an Alpine base image

Docker publishes ports on all interfaces by default. If you use -p with docker run (for example, -p 18089:18089) or define ports: in docker-compose.yml (for example, - 18089:18089), Docker binds those ports to 0.0.0.0 unless you explicitly specify a host IP. This makes the service reachable from any network interface on the host.
This can also bypass UFW rules. Docker installs its own iptables rules that accept traffic to published ports before UFW’s filter rules are evaluated. As a result, even if UFW’s default policy is to deny incoming traffic, a published Docker port may still be reachable from the internet.

The container starts as root only briefly: the entrypoint normalizes ownership of the data directory (/home/monero/.bitmonero), then drops all privileges and runs the daemon as an unprivileged user via su-exec. By default the daemon runs as UID/GID 1000 (the built-in monero user).
To run as a different UID/GID — for example when the data directory lives on an NFS mount or a Synology NAS owned by another host user — set the PUID and PGID environment variables:

- PGID=${FIXGID:-1000}The entrypoint re-owns the data directory to match before starting the daemon, so existing volumes are migrated automatically on first start. Unlike the previous fixuid-based setup, the image contains no setuid binaries and is compatible with security-opt: ["no-new-privileges:true"].
